Microwaves are a type of radiation that can be absorbed by water molecules. This absorption of microwaves causes the water molecules to vibrate and produce heat, which is why microwaves are effective for heating food and liquids.
Microwaves are a type of electromagnetic wave that are transverse in nature. This means that the electric and magnetic fields of microwaves oscillate perpendicular to the direction of wave propagation.

Microwaves are a type of electromagnetic radiation that have longer wavelengths compared to visible light. The relationship between microwaves and wavelength is that microwaves have wavelengths ranging from about 1 millimeter to 1 meter, which is longer than the wavelengths of visible light.

Satellite TV uses microwaves, which are a type of electromagnetic wave. These microwaves travel between the satellite in space and a receiver on the ground to transmit television signals.
